A shopkeeper has just enough money to buy 50 books ,costing 525 each.If each book were cost 21 more,how many books would he be able to buy for the same amount of money?

Money for books=₹26250 ,Now,in same amount purchased books cost=525+21=₹546 Number of books=26250/546=43
